Description
The Elephant Robotics Mercury X1 is a 19-degree-of-freedom mobile manipulation platform combining the Mercury B1 dual-arm upper body with a high-performance wheeled mobile base. Developed by Elephant Robotics, the X1 bridges research-friendly openness with practical mobile manipulation for delivery, research, and entertainment applications.
The Mercury X1 architecture pairs two 7-DOF robotic arms mounted on a torso with a mobile base, creating a unified system capable of navigation, bimanual manipulation, and human-robot interaction. This configuration enables tasks requiring both mobility and dexterous object handling, such as fetching items, door opening, and collaborative assembly.
Elephant Robotics emphasizes software ecosystem support and developer APIs, positioning the Mercury X1 for teams requiring customizable platforms rather than turnkey solutions. The platform supports integration with ROS (Robot Operating System), machine learning frameworks, and custom perception pipelines.
The X1 serves mobile manipulation research, indoor delivery applications, service robotics development, and educational programs exploring coordinated mobility and manipulation. Its wheeled base provides efficient indoor navigation while the dual-arm configuration enables meaningful interaction with objects and environments.
